Myth: Low Boiler Pressure Means Your Boiler Is About to Break Down
The reality
Boiler pressure and boiler health are two separate things. A drop in pressure does not mean your heat exchanger is cracked, your pump is dying, or your boiler is about to fail. It means the water pressure inside your central heating system has fallen below the level needed to circulate hot water efficiently. In most cases, this is a completely fixable issue that has nothing to do with the internal components of the boiler itself.
Most modern combi boilers, including popular models from Worcester Bosch, Ideal, and Vaillant, operate correctly between 1 and 1.5 bar when the system is cold. If your gauge is sitting around 0.5 to 0.8 bar, the boiler will often lock out or reduce performance to protect itself. That lockout is a safety feature working as intended, not evidence of a dying appliance. Myth: You Need to Call a Gas Safe Engineer Every Time the Pressure Drops
The reality
Representatively, if your boiler pressure drops once or twice a year and you top it up using the filling loop under the boiler, that is entirely normal and does not require a professional visit. Central heating systems are not perfectly sealed environments. Small amounts of water can be absorbed, air can be introduced during maintenance, and minor adjustments happen naturally over time.
What you can do yourself, safely and without any qualifications, is repressurise the boiler using the filling loop. Here is how it typically works:
- Turn the boiler off and let the system cool down completely.
- Locate the filling loop, which is usually a silver or grey flexible hose underneath the boiler with one or two valves.
- Slowly open both valves until you hear water entering the system.
- Watch the pressure gauge rise. Stop when it reaches 1 to 1.5 bar.
- Close both valves, then restart the boiler.
This process is not a job reserved for engineers. It is designed to be done by the homeowner. Where you do need a Gas Safe registered engineer is when the pressure keeps dropping repeatedly, when you cannot find the filling loop, or when you suspect something more significant is going on. Gas Safe registration is a legal requirement for anyone working on gas appliances in the UK, so if it does come to that, always verify your engineer's credentials before any work begins.
Myth: A Boiler That Keeps Losing Pressure Just Needs Topping Up More Often
The reality
This is the myth that causes the most long-term damage. If your boiler is losing pressure regularly, whether that is weekly, fortnightly, or more than three or four times a year, topping it up repeatedly is not a solution. It is a sticking plaster over a problem that is actively getting worse.
Persistent pressure loss typically points to one of three underlying causes. First, there may be a leak somewhere in the system. This could be at a radiator valve, a joint in the pipework, or at the boiler itself. Some leaks are tiny and the water evaporates before it reaches the floor, making them almost invisible without a proper inspection. Second, the expansion vessel may have lost its charge. The expansion vessel is a small pressurised tank inside the boiler that accommodates the expansion of water when it heats up. If the diaphragm inside it fails, the system pressure fluctuates wildly and drops repeatedly. Third, the pressure relief valve may be discharging water. This is a safety valve that opens when pressure gets too high, but a faulty one can release water at normal operating pressures too.

Myth: If There Is No Visible Leak, Your Boiler Is Fine
The reality
Visible leaks are actually the easy ones to find. The leaks that cause repeated pressure drops are often hidden inside the walls, under floorboards, or within the boiler casing itself. A pinhole leak in a copper pipe joint will release a very small amount of water with each heating cycle, and that water typically evaporates or soaks into the plaster before anyone notices it.
Signs that you have a hidden leak include damp patches on walls or ceilings near pipework, a faint smell of damp in a room that should be dry, paint or wallpaper bubbling near skirting boards, or a pressure gauge that consistently reads lower each Monday morning than it did the Friday before. None of these are dramatic, but they are patterns worth paying attention to.

Myth: Boiler Pressure Problems Are Only an Issue in Old Boilers
The reality
Newer boilers are not immune to pressure problems. In fact, some pressure issues are more common in recently installed systems where the pipework has not yet fully settled, or where the system was not correctly flushed and filled at installation. Air pockets, residue from old pipework, and incorrectly set expansion vessels are installation-related issues that can affect a brand-new Worcester Bosch or Viessmann unit just as readily as a fifteen-year-old Baxi.
The age-related assumption also leads some homeowners to replace a perfectly serviceable boiler because they assume persistent pressure loss means the unit is past it. In reality, a failing expansion vessel, which is one of the most common causes of pressure drop in boilers that are five to ten years old, typically costs between 150 and 300 pounds to replace including labour. That is a fraction of a full boiler replacement, which in Greater London commonly runs between 2,000 and 3,500 pounds depending on the property and the specification of the new unit.
What Actually Matters - Expert Advice
The pressure gauge on your boiler is one of the most useful indicators of system health you have access to without any specialist equipment. Knowing how to read it correctly is worth more than any amount of general boiler knowledge.
A cold system should sit between 1 and 1.5 bar. A hot system, with the heating running, will typically read between 1.5 and 2 bar. Anything below 0.5 bar will usually cause the boiler to lock out. Anything consistently above 2.5 to 3 bar may cause the pressure relief valve to discharge, which you will notice as water dripping from a pipe outside your property.
Here is what you should actually do, in order, if your boiler pressure drops:
- Check the pressure gauge when the system is cold. If it reads below 1 bar, repressurise using the filling loop as described above.
- Reset the boiler and run the heating for a full cycle. Check the pressure again after an hour.
- If the pressure holds above 1 bar after a heating cycle, monitor it weekly for a month.
- If it drops again within a week or two, book a diagnostic visit. Do not keep topping it up.
- If the boiler locks out repeatedly, or if you notice water around the boiler casing or on the floor nearby, switch the boiler off at the main switch and call an engineer the same day.
Gas Safe registration is not optional for any engineer working on your boiler. You can verify an engineer's registration at the official Gas Safe Register website using their licence number. Always ask before work begins.
Myth-Busting Questions
Can I repressurise my boiler myself or is that a job for a professional?
Repressurising the boiler using the filling loop is something any homeowner can do. It does not involve gas, does not require qualifications, and is explicitly designed to be a DIY task. The filling loop is the braided flexible hose beneath the boiler, usually with one or two hand-tightened valves. If your boiler manual is long gone, the manufacturer's website almost always has a how-to guide for your specific model. The only time you should not attempt it is if you cannot locate the filling loop, if the system is visibly leaking, or if the pressure rises above 1.5 bar before you close the valves.
My boiler is losing pressure but there is no water anywhere - what is going on?
This is the expansion vessel scenario, and it is far more common than most people realise. When the expansion vessel inside the boiler loses its air charge, it cannot absorb the increased water volume that occurs during a heating cycle. The pressure climbs when the system heats up, the pressure relief valve discharges a small amount of water, and then the pressure drops when the system cools. The discharge often goes outside through a small pipe, so there is no water visible indoors. How often should boiler pressure drop in a normal system?
In a healthy system, pressure loss should be minimal. Topping up once or twice a year is commonly considered within normal range, particularly after annual servicing when air may be introduced during checks. If you are topping up monthly or more frequently, that is not normal and points to an underlying issue that needs investigation. The longer you leave it, the more likely you are to turn a simple repair into a more involved one.
Frequently Asked Questions
Is a boiler losing pressure dangerous?
Low pressure itself is not dangerous - the boiler will typically lock out before it can cause harm. What can become a problem is if the underlying cause is a gas component failure or if repeated topping up masks a growing leak that causes structural water damage. If your boiler is losing pressure alongside any smell of gas, switch the boiler off, open windows, and call the National Gas Emergency line on 0800 111 999 immediately.
How much does it cost to fix a boiler that keeps losing pressure in Dagenham?
It depends on the cause. A simple repressurise with no underlying fault costs nothing beyond a few minutes of your time. An expansion vessel replacement typically runs between 150 and 300 pounds including parts and labour in the Greater London area. Locating and repairing a hidden leak varies considerably but commonly falls between 200 and 500 pounds depending on access. A diagnostic visit to identify the root cause typically costs between 80 and 150 pounds, with many engineers applying that fee against the repair cost if work proceeds on the same visit.
Does a boiler service fix pressure problems?
An annual service includes a check of the expansion vessel pressure charge and an inspection of visible pipework and components, so it can identify issues before they become serious. However, a service is not designed to fix an existing pressure problem and should not be seen as a substitute for a targeted repair. If your boiler is losing pressure between services, book a diagnostic appointment rather than waiting for your next annual check. Leaving a recurring pressure issue unaddressed between services can lead to more significant failures over time.
